Output 0c3d80c8d75951fd0fd90e0284230c70f16b4d6ed243dcb916649772e1d4afd5:1

value
306077194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52da3fe4f0e0a7a1b1018560edf64fcca63489e7 OP_EQUAL
address
39F6nXAvY4g1Hz25BjcPvszMzqZmHcS2tM
transaction
0c3d80c8d75951fd0fd90e0284230c70f16b4d6ed243dcb916649772e1d4afd5
spent
true